To identify a specimen with a specific species, it is necessary to examine the shape and structure of the mature achenes very carefully. Like other docks, Pale Dock is widely regarded as an unattractive weed and often destroyed. In general, species of the Smartweed family suffer from a lack of appreciation by members of the public (and even professional ecologists). However, Pale Dock is a native plant that occurs frequently in natural habitats, and it is a potentially important food source for some insects, as indicated above.
